Evaluating and Implementing Design Assets Effectively
When incorporating any pre-made asset into professional work, a critical eye is necessary. Here are actionable tips for using designs like this one effectively:
- Maintain Brand Consistency: Ensure the asset's color palette and style align with your existing brand system. You may need to adjust hues to match your brand's specific colors while preserving the design's joyful spirit.
- Consider Context and Audience: This design targets a specific, heartfelt niche. Use it where its tone is appropriate to strengthen, not dilute, your message. It's a perfect fit for creative assets aimed at family audiences but less so for corporate finance.
- Focus on Scalability and Readability: Always test the design at the intended size. The text and intricate details (like the bow tie) must remain legible on a business card or a billboard. This is a fundamental rule of professional presentation.
- Integrate, Don't Isolate: The most effective use of such an asset is as part of a larger design workflow. Pair it with complementary typography, a supporting color scheme, and thoughtful layout to create a cohesive piece rather than a standalone graphic.
